Calendar Year
The calendar year is a period of 12 months, beginning with January and ending with December. It is commonly used for financial reporting and other purposes.
In the calendar year, there are several important events that occur. One of them is the annual salary increase, which is based on employee performance and company policies. Another event is the end-of-year bonus, which is usually based on profits and other factors.
Another significant event in the calendar year is tax time. People need to prepare their tax returns and pay their taxes on time to avoid any penalties or interest.
